Като операционна система на сървъра, в този случай ние избрахме Ubuntu сървър 16.04 LTS, но процесът на създаването на своята среда, не се различава от всеки друг Debian или разпределения на базата на който и да е от двете системи.
Linux-базирана Системата като софтуер мишена на ISCSI използване ISCSI Предприятие Target (МТЕ) - имал време да се докаже, надежден и доказано решение. За да работите с тях, ще трябва да инсталирате два пакета:
Първият пакет е подходяща мека цел, а вторият е модул ДКМС-ядрото, за да подкрепи целта на програмата. ДКМС технология може динамично да възстанови на модула по време на ъпгрейд версия на ядрото. Сега не е нужно да се притеснявате, че вашата единица спира да работи след обновяване на ядрото, системата ще се погрижи за всичко себе си. Има един принцип - да и забравя.
Инсталиране влека много зависимости, не е изненадващо, тъй като всички необходими компоненти за изграждане на модула ще бъдат инсталирани.
Монтаж самата ще се извършва по време на процеса на инсталиране и може да отнеме известно време.
След инсталацията, дават възможност за автоматично стартиране на целевата услугата ISCSI, за да направите това, отворете файла / и т.н. / по подразбиране / iscsitarget и да доведе до следващата пряка видимост:
Сега можете да започнете да създавате целите си. На сегашния етап на развитие на технологиите, тъй като LUN е най-удобен за използване на виртуални дискови файлове, въпреки че никой не притеснява разпределяте LUN диск устройство или LVM-хау. На първо място, да създадете папка за съхранение на виртуални дискове и в него се поставя тест драйв до 2 GB:
За да създадете файл на диска, ние използваме командата дд. опция BS определя размера на блока - 1 MB, а като опция брой - броят на тези блокове. Името на файла и разширението може да бъде произволно, в този случай lun0.img.
За създаване на обективна програма (целева има) /etc/iet/ietd.conf отворите файла и добавете следните редове:
Нека разгледаме по-подробно синтаксиса. В първия ред си поставя за цел по-скоро му на IQN, е напълно определено име на целта, която е написана в следния формат:
- година Мо - месец и година на регистрация на домейн
- reversed_domain_name - име на домейн лимец назад
- unique_name - уникално име на мишената
IncomingUser определя пълномощията (потребителско име и парола), за да се свърже с тази цел, ако удостоверяване не се изисква да бъде оставено празно. OutgoingUser - идентификационни данни за удостоверяване на инициатора в случай на взаимно удостоверяване, ако не са в употреба - също оставени празни. Имайте предвид, в съответствие със стандарта, паролата трябва да съдържа точно 12 знака.
Накрая Лун описва разположение за тази цел обекти (LUN), които могат да бъдат няколко, LUN номерация започва с нула. Път посочва пътя към виртуален диск файл, и Type определя типа на достъп. След запетая и интервал пред Вид отсъства.
Например, ако искаме да се добави още един гол в устройството, трябва да добавите един ред:
Когато сте готови да спаси конфигурационния файл и да стартирате услугата. го управляват по-добре, "старомоден" през /etc/init.d. В този случай можете да получите най-информативен сключването и възможни съобщения за грешка:
Държавната служба тичане можете да видите на екипа:
Най-малко има смисъл да се ограничи достъпа до единствената мрежа за съхранение на данни, като например:
Ако е необходимо, изрично можете да ограничите достъпа до целта за конкретния инициатор и конкретна мрежа:
IQN на инициатора може да се запише като регулярен израз, така че дори да не използват тази възможност, не забравяйте да използвате рег.израз-синтаксис, например, екраниране характер точки.
Както може да се види, Linux-базирана настройка ISCSI съхранение е много проста и ви позволява бързо да и ефективно разполагане на необходимата инфраструктура.
Свързани статии